MGM Healthcare Unveils Mobile ECMO Ambulance Offering ICU-Grade Heart–Lung Support

By Team VOH

MGM Healthcare has inaugurated a new “Mobile ECMO Unit,” a fully equipped ambulance capable of providing ICU-level heart-and-lung support outside the hospital, aimed at stabilising patients suffering from severe cardiac or respiratory failure during transport or before hospital arrival.

The ambulance is outfitted with an extracorporeal membrane oxygenation (ECMO) system — a life-support technology that circulates, oxygenates, and returns blood to the body when the heart or lungs are unable to perform these functions on their own. This makes it possible to deliver critical cardiopulmonary support even in emergency settings or remote locations, where access to a specialised ICU might be delayed.

A specialised team — including critical-care physicians, perfusionists, and ICU-trained nurses — will staff the mobile unit, enabling on-site stabilisation and initiation of advanced life-support measures during transport.

The initiative aims to reduce delays in delivering time-sensitive treatment in emergencies such as cardiogenic shock, severe pneumonia, respiratory collapse, or other conditions where conventional ventilation or CPR may no longer be sufficient. The availability of ECMO during transit could improve survival rates and outcomes for patients facing critical heart or lung failure.

The unveiling of this Mobile ECMO ambulance marks a significant step forward in pre-hospital emergency care, extending the reach of advanced critical-care services beyond traditional hospital settings and potentially transforming outcomes for patients in cardiac or respiratory emergencies.
